Qiang Xu
About Qiang Xu
Qiang Xu is the Director of Autonomy Platform at Motional, where he has worked since 2021. He has extensive experience in software engineering and machine learning, having held various roles at companies such as Aptiv, nuTonomy, Huawei, and Alibaba.com.
